♻️ Top 10 Plastic-Free Personal Care Products for a Greener Routine

Aug 13, 2025

Plastic is everywhere in personal carefrom shampoo bottles to toothpaste tubes. But with millions of tons of plastic ending up in landfills and oceans each year, more people are looking for ways to keep their self-care routine clean and eco-friendly.

1. Ethique Solid Shampoo & Conditioner Bars

  • Why Its Sustainable: 100% compostable packaging, concentrated bars replace 35 bottles.

2. Bite Toothpaste Bits

  • Why Its Sustainable: Comes in reusable glass jars, no plastic tubes.

7. EcoRoots Safety Razor

  • Why Its Sustainable: Stainless steel handle lasts decades, no disposable plastic handles or cartridges.
